Central Nervous System (CNS)

The classification of the nervous system that consists of the brain and the spinal cord.

2
New cards

Cerebrum

The largest part of the brain, making up about 80%80\% of its total mass, responsible for conscious activities including vision, hearing, speech, thinking, and memory.

3
New cards

Cerebral hemispheres

The two halves into which the cerebrum is divided; the right hemisphere controls the left side of the body and the left hemisphere controls the right side.

4
New cards

Corpus callosum

A band of nerve fibres that joins the two cerebral hemispheres together.

5
New cards

Cerebral cortex

The thin, highly folded outer layer of the cerebrum also known as 'grey matter', which consists of the cell bodies of neurones.

6
New cards

White matter

The layer beneath the cerebral cortex that consists of the myelinated axons of neurones.

7
New cards

Hypothalamus

A region that monitors blood flow to regulate homeostatic mechanisms such as body temperature, osmoregulation (releasing ADHADH), appetite, and endocrine functions via the pituitary gland.

8
New cards

Pituitary gland

A gland located below the hypothalamus divided into the anterior pituitary (produces and releases hormones) and the posterior pituitary (stores and releases hormones like ADHADH and oxytocin).

9
New cards

Cerebellum

The brain region responsible for coordinating movement and balance by processing information from the eyes, ears, and muscles.

10
New cards

Medulla oblongata

The part of the brain containing co-ordination centres for unconscious functions, including the cardiac centre (heart rate) and the respiratory centre (breathing rate).

Computerised Tomography (CT)

A scanning technique that uses x-ray radiation to produce cross-section images of physical brain structures and locate tissue damage or bleeding.

12
New cards

Magnetic Resonance Imaging (MRI)

A high-resolution imaging technique using magnetic fields and radio waves to identify abnormal or damaged soft tissues and tumours without x-ray risks.

13
New cards

Functional MRI (fMRI)

A variation of MRI that studies brain function in real time by measuring the ratio of oxygenated to deoxygenated haemoglobin to identify active regions.

14
New cards

Positron Emission Tomography (PET)

A technique using radioactive tracers (such as radioactively labelled glucose) to detect areas of high metabolic activity, blood flow, or neurotransmitter activity.

Parkinson's disease

A brain disorder affecting movement coordination caused by the loss of neurones that produce the neurotransmitter dopamine.

16
New cards

Dopamine

A neurotransmitter involved in muscle control; insufficient levels lead to symptoms such as tremors, slow movement, and stiff muscles.

17
New cards

Dopamine agonists

Drugs that treat Parkinson's by binding to and activating dopamine receptors on the postsynaptic membrane to mimic the effect of dopamine.

18
New cards

L-dopa

A dopamine precursor chemical that can be converted into dopamine within the neurones of the brain.

19
New cards

Monoamine oxidase B (MAOB) inhibitors

Enzymes that inhibit the activity of enzymes which break down neurotransmitters (like dopamine) in the synaptic cleft.

20
New cards

Depression

A condition linked to low levels of the neurotransmitter serotonin, which transmits nerve impulses through brain areas that control mood.

21
New cards

SSRIs (Selective Serotonin Reuptake Inhibitors)

A class of antidepressant that increases serotonin levels by preventing its uptake at the synapses.

22
New cards

TCAs (Tricyclic Antidepressants)

Antidepressants that increase the levels of both serotonin and noradrenaline in the brain.
